Crucial for proper operation of mobile networks. Part 4 of the series on Cable and Antenna verification
Critical Infrastructure: Mobile base stations rely on a complex interplay of components, including often-overlooked elements like filter combiners, RF splitters and tappers, and cables, to deliver uninterrupted mobile communications.Vulnerability to Environmental Factors: Filter combiners, accessories, and cabling in mobile base stations are susceptible to harsh environmental stressors, which can lead to signal degradation and reduced system availability.Fundamental Properties: The functional integrity of mobile base station components is measured against key RF parameters, including frequency response and insertion loss, to ensure conformance to manufacturer and industry standards (e.g., 3GPP, ETSI).Measurement Techniques: Systematic and comprehensive testing is essential to validate the functional integrity of critical mobile base station components, detect latent defects, and optimize overall system performance.

Crucial for proper operation of mobile networks - Part 3 of the series on Cable and Antenna verification
Key points: Critical Infrastructure: Leaky feeder systems are a crucial, yet costly to modify, element of in-building and tunnel infrastructure for mobile communication coverage.Vulnerability to Environmental Factors: The leaky feeder system's exposure to high humidity, extreme temperatures, and physical stress makes it prone to water ingress, corrosion, mechanical damage, and material degradation.Fundamental Properties: Changes in a leaky feeder system's characteristic impedance cause reflections of forward RF energy, resulting in discontinuities, which can occur at connectors, kinks, or compressions in the cable.Measurement Techniques: Due to practical limitations, leaky feeder system testing typically involves measuring insertion and return loss, supplemented by evaluating key performance indicators (KPIs) and user equipment reports to assess actual coverage and identify potential defects.

Spectrum Rider, FPH, FSH, ZPH, Cable Rider, ZVH, 5G, búsqueda de interferencias, modo de span cero, señal G NR TDD Las soluciones portátiles de Rohde & Schwarz ofrecen un disparo controlado por puerta, lo que permite al usuario separar las señales de enlace ascendente y descendente en el dominio temporal. 5G NR, búsqueda de interferencias en el enlace ascendente de las redes TDD Spectrum Rider, FPH

Las medidas de reflexión son un método habitual para evaluar el rendimiento en sistemas de antenas. Si la reflexión de la señal transmitida es mínima, esto indica que la energía de transmisión será suficiente para lograr la cobertura que se pretende alcanzar. Por el contrario, una reflexión indeseada demasiado alta hace que el sistema sea ineficiente y puede dañar los componentes. Las medidas de reflexión se pueden expresar en forma de pérdida de retorno, de ROE y de coeficiente de reflexión.
